'BONANZA IS 6 YEARS OLD'
Bonanza will be six years old in the Autumn and to celebrate this momentous occasion we will be throwing a very special party in the form of The Battle Of The One Man Bands Round 4.

This will take place Saturday 24th October 2009 @ The Slaughtered Lamb.

Live acts to be announced + special guest DJs.

BONANZA is proud to announce that after a summer rest Tripping In The Country will be relaunching at The Slaughtered Lamb in Clerkenwell at the same event.

Tripping In The Country will then go monthly @ The Slaughtered Lamb on the 4th Sat from November 28th.

'Bonanza', 'Countrier Than Thou', 'Tripping In The Country', 'The High Chaparral', 'The Cosmic Film Club' etc are all club nights that form part of M.M.Music: a promotions and management company (Currently managing Sleaford Mods)

www.myspace.com/sleafordmods

.................................................................................................................. BONANZA is also a weekly radio show on ResonanceFM:

Sundays at 1pm... 'The perfect hang-over cure!'

'Tracing the roots and subsequent influence of the Pioneers, Innovators, Outlaws, Renegades and Mavericks of Country Music's past, present and future + Live studio sessions and selections from the 'not so usual' Bonanza club night playlist'. Listen at 104.4fm in London or online www.resonancefm.com
